Berks County, Pennsylvania Electricity Overview
Berks County is the 19th worst polluting county in Pennsylvania when considering pollution per capita. The county emits 3,852.26 kilograms per capita per year of CO2 gases.
Berks County has the 8th highest pollution level due to electricity use in the state, releasing 1,658,200,843.04 kilograms of CO2 gases.
Non-renewable fuel types are used in the production of 99.41% of the megawatt hours produced in Berks County, ranking it 11th out of 67 counties in the state for total megawatt hours produced from non-renewable fuels.
Berks County has accomplished a decrease of 0.09% in the use of non-renewable fuels for electricity production throughout the previous 12 months.
There was a 4.06% decrease in CO2 emissions per capita within the past 12 months in Berks County.
Berks County is 31st out of 67 counties in Pennsylvania for renewable electricity generation per capita, at 0.1 megawatt hours per person each year.

Electricity Production in Berks County, Pennsylvania
Power Plants in Berks County, Pennsylvania
Plant | City/County | State | Primary Fuel Type | Production (MWh) | Emission (kg) | Emissions per MWh | Toxic Chemical Release | Closing Date |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Ontelaunee Energy CenterDynegy Energy Services (100.00%) | Berks County | PA | Natural Gas | 4,159,364 | 1,543,652,400.92 | 371.13 | ||
Birdsboro PowerBirdsboro Power LLC (100.00%) | Birdsboro | PA | Natural Gas | 3,255,270 | 1,109,543,443.54 | 340.85 | ||
Pioneer Crossing Energy, LLCPioneer Crossing Energy LLC (100.00%) | Baumstown CDP | PA | Landfill Gas | 33,935 | 20,518,808.34 | 604.65 | ||
MorgantownEDL Inc (100.00%) | Berks County | PA | Landfill Gas | 5,737 | 3,170,386.09 | 552.62 | ||
Temple Solar ArraysUGI Corporation (100.00%) | Berks County | PA | Solar | 2,308 | ||||
Morgantown Solar ParkThe Hankin Group (100.00%) | Berks County | PA | Solar | 1,770 | ||||
TitusTitus Power, LLC (100.00%) | Berks County | PA | Distillate Fuel Oil | 321 | 1,099,910.3 | 3,426.51 |
Berks County, Pennsylvania Details
Berks County emits 3,852.26 kilograms of CO2 emissions per capita from electricity use, which makes it the 2004th highest polluting county out of 3230 counties in the nation based on emissions per capita. This comes to a total pollution amount of 1,658,200,843.04 kilograms. The top fuel type utilized in Berks County is Natural Gas. The county produces 7,414,634 megawatt hours from this fuel source. When taken together with Landfill Gas (0.53%) and Solar (0.05%), the three fuel types account for 100.00% of the production in the county. Berks County has 7 power generation plants, which is 393rd highest in the United States.
